JLA #24
December 1998 [$1.99]

Cover Credits: Howard Porter (pencils; signed); John Dell (inks; signed)

Story: "Executive Action" (22 Pages)

Credits: Grant Morrison (plot, script); Howard Porter (pencils); John Dell (inks); Ken Lopez (letters); Pat Garrahy (colors); Heroic Age (color separations); Dan Raspler (edits)

Feature Characters: Superman, Aquaman, Batman, Flash III, Green Lantern (Kyle Rayner), Wonder Woman, Plastic Man, Zauriel, Oracle, Huntress II, Steel, Orion, Big Barda

Supporting Character: Lois Lane

Villains: Warmaker One (Lieutenant Colonel Scott Sawyer), 4-D (Captain Lea Corben), Flow (Major Dan Stone), Pulse 8 (Captain John Wether; all four last in DC One Million #2; all four also in flashback preceding DC One Million #2; as the Ultramarines); General Wade Eiling (last in DC One Million #2), Shaggy Man

Guest Appearances: Mister Miracle II, Lightray, Metron, Takion;

Other Character: President Bill Clinton

Synopsis:

On the watchtower, Zauriel and Plastic Man receive a high-priority alert to say that someone is attempting to steal the extremely dangerous Shaggy Man. When Aquaman and Green Lantern attempt to intercept this, a military submarine is able to scramble Lantern's brain patterns, causing his ring to fail. Aquaman has to rush his colleague to the surface, meaning he gets the bends and the malefactors get away.

Meanwhile, Superman investigates the Ultramarines, a group of military personnel transformed into heroes to serve the United States. He realises that they have a purpose beyond this, as their sponsor, Wade Eiling, is lying about them to soem degree. Plus, the New Gods of New Genesis receive warning that Mageddon is on its way to Earth, and the JLA discover reports of a hostile alien invasion in Phoenix. However, when they arrive there in force, they can see no aliens, and instead come under attack from the Ultramarines.
